What you'll see and do
Dream World
You will enjoy a full day of excitement at Dreamworld Bangkok, starting with access to 26 thrilling Super Visa rides including roller coasters, water rides, family attractions, and kid friendly adventures. They’ll explore themed zones like Fantasy Land, Adventure Land and Dream Garden each filled with colorful sets, fun photo spots and immersive experiences. The highlight is Snow Town, where you can step into a winter wonderland, play in real snow, slide down icy slopes and enjoy unlimited time in subzero temperatures. Also enjoy entry to Go Kart and bumper car area. Mid-day, they’ll relax and recharge with a delicious international lunch buffet, offering Thai and global dishes. It’s a complete, fun packed experience perfect for families, couples, and thrill seekers.

Know before you go
- Infants and small children can ride in a pram or stroller
- Public transportation options are available nearby
- Infants are required to sit on an adult’s lap
- Not recommended for travelers with spinal injuries
- Not recommended for pregnant travelers
- Travelers should have at least a moderate level of physical fitness
- Outside Food and Drinks not allowed
- Children under 90 cm will be admitted free of charge but to go on rides they would require tickets
- Lunch will be served between 11:30 am to 2:00 PM only
